Juventus News And Form
Juventus is in a magnificent shape when looking the results in Champions League. In 12 matches this season, the Old Lady has 9 victories, and 3 draws, conceding, as we earlier said, only 3 goals, and keeping clean sheets on 9 occasions. If they win tonight, they will become the first team after 9 years, and Manchester United in 2008 to lift the trophy without one single loss.
Also, if they win, Juve will become only the 9th team in history to reach the Treble. Domestic championship, domestic Cup and Champions League, all conquered in one season.
The one thing that terrifies their fans is the fact that Juventus lost four straight Champions League finals, and that they have the highest number, 6, of lost finals in this competition.
Real Madrid News and Form
Real Could become the first team to defend the title since this format of Champions League has been established. They have almost the perfect record since they lost only one game against Atletico Madrid in the second leg of the semi-finals, and overall from matches, the Madridians have 8 wins, 3 draws and one defeat.
The tradition in finals in on their side. In 15 appearances, Los Blancos recorded 11 wins and only 3 loss. In the previous 5 finals, they have 5 titles, two in the last three years.
Head To Head
These two powerhouses met 18 times prior to this finals. Their record is leveled, 8 wins apiece, and 2 draws. However, Juve stayed unbeaten in the last three encounters, two victories, and one draw.
Juve and Real already met in the finals of this competition back in 1998, when Predrag Mijatovic scored a crucial goal, which brought back the European title back to Madrid after 32 years.
